Description |
Federal Territory and City administered by the Ministry of Federal Territories. One of three enclaves reorganized by the government as federal territories, the Federal Territory of Kuala Lumpur is also technically Malaysia's 'National Capital' (as opposed to the "Administrative Capital" of Putrajaya, the third, most recent enclave turned FT).
The 'National Capital' was at one time governed by a 'Federal Capital Commissioner' which became 'Mayor' of the Kuala Lumpur City Hall (KLCH) on February 1, 1972. The 'mayor' also acts as, in effect, the territories' governor.
